Abstract:
A series of alkali metal silicates A2SiO3 (A = Li, Na and K) were synthesized by a sol–gel method route and employed as support for Ru nanoparticles to catalyze NH3 decomposition. The NH3 conversion can be ranked as the order of Ru/K2SiO3 > Ru/Na2SiO3 > Ru/Li2SiO3 > Ru/SiO2 at the same conditions, and Ru/K2SiO3 displays the highest NH3 conversion of 60.5% with the TOF H2 of 2.03 s−1 under the weight hourly space velocity (GHSV) of 30,000 mL.gcat-1.h−1 at 450 oC. The combination results of different characterization indicate that the formation of alkali metal silicates can increase the strength and number of basic sites, and the strong electronic metal-support interaction (EMSI) would appear between Ru particles and oxygen vacancies in A2SiO3 structure at reduction conditions. The presence of EMSI can result in the higher Ru dispersion and enhanced electronic density of Ru particles over A2SiO3, greatly facilitating the decomposition of NH3 to COx-free hydrogen. © 2022 Elsevier Ltd
